摘 要 巴润矿业公司选矿厂年处理原矿能力为1100万吨,给矿粒度为1200-0毫米。 白云鄂博铁矿西矿矿石的组成矿物种类繁多,但大多含量甚微,对选矿意义不大,可供选矿回收的有用矿物以铁矿物为主,但其中又以磁铁矿居多,磁性率在21.29%左右,采用单一磁选工艺。 工艺流程介绍如下:破碎为三段一闭路。磨选为阶段磨矿阶段选别工艺流程,一段磨矿分级的溢流给入一段弱磁,精矿产物品位为52.50%、产率为44.50%、回收率为75.34%;弱磁一尾矿进入中磁进行选别,其精矿和弱磁一精矿混合进入二次分级设备进行二次分级,分级溢流进入弱磁二,弱磁二精矿产物品位为61.80%、产率为36%、回收率为71.40%。磁选精矿接着给入细筛,筛下品位为62.81%、产率为35 %、回收率为70.89%。筛下产物给入弱磁三,弱磁三精矿进入弱磁四得到最终精矿,品位为67.30%、产率为31.50%、回收率为68.36%。 关键词:磁选;阶段磨矿;阶段选别 ABSTRACT Baron in processing ore mining company concentrator capacity of 1,100 tons of ore particle size to the 1200-0 mm. West Ore Iron Ore mineral composition of a wide range, but most content little, little significance to the mineral processing, mineral processing for recovery of useful minerals iron mineral-based, but among which the majority of magnetite, magnetic rate In about 21.29%, using a single magnetic separation technology. Process described below: broken into three parts, a closed circuit. Selected stage grinding mill stage sorting process, a grinding and classification section of the overflow to enter the weak magnetic concentrate grade of 52.50% product yield was 44.50%, recovery was 75.34%; weak magnetic one into the magnetic mine for selection, the weak magnetic concentrate and a concentrate mixture into the second grade of secondary grading equipment, overflowing into the weak magnetic second grade, the product of weak magnetic concentrate grade II 61.80% yield was 36%, recovery was 71.40%. Magnetic concentrates were then given into the fine sieve, sieve the next grade of 62.81%, the yield was 35%, recovery was 70.89%. Sieve into the next product to the three weak magnetic and weak magnetic field weakening the three concentrate into the final four concentrate grade of 67.30%, the yield was 31.50%, recovery was 68.36%.
